Tony Vidmar delighted after Olyroos secure AFC U23 Asian Cup™ Qatar 2024 qualification

The Subway Olyroos have qualified for the AFC U23 Asian Cup Qatar 2024TM after topping their group following a 1-1 draw with Tajikistan in the early hours of Wednesday morning AEST. 

Australia had been drawn into Group I which featured Laos and Tajikistan in a three-team group, after the withdrawal of the DPR Korea from qualification. 

Following a 7-1 rout of Laos to open their qualification campaign on Thursday, 6 September (local), a draw was all that was required for the Subway Olyroos to go through on goal difference, as they took on the tournament hosts in front of a partisan home crowd in Dushanbe. 

A sensational free kick from Cameron Peupion (Cheltenham Town FC on loan from Brighton Hove & Albion FC Youth) opened the scoring in the 12th minute for the Tony Vidmar coached side, and while the tournament hosts would claw a goal back mid-way through the first half, a stalemate would eventually remain in what was a tense contest.

Subway Olyroos Head Coach, Tony Vidmar said he was proud of the resilience shown by his squad in the face of arduous conditions. 

“We knew securing qualification would be a challenge on several fronts, and I’m delighted with the camaraderie within this group and equally how they were able to respond in difficult situations to get the job done,” Vidmar said. 

“This is the first step in a long journey for this group of players, we always understood qualification was only the beginning. We have seen the benefits an Olympic campaign can have for players and their development, and our focus now turns to a strong result at next year’s Asian Cup to make sure of that opportunity. 

“The boys will take a lot away from these games individually, as well as the chance to train and be together in camp. We will continue to monitor their progress as they return to their respective clubs in the meantime,” Vidmar concluded. 

The AFC U23 Asian Cup Qatar 2024TM will be held from 15 April – 3 May 2024 and be contested by 16 teams from across the Asian Football Confederation. 

The Subway Olyroos will need to finish in the top three to automatically qualify for the Paris 2024 Olympics as the AFC representatives, while the fourth-best team will play an AFC-CAF play-off match for the final qualification spot.
